- Blender: This is a free and open-source 3D creation suite. It's powerful and versatile but has a steep learning curve. If you're serious about 3D design and willing to invest the time to learn, Blender is an excellent choice.
- Cinema 4D: Known for its user-friendly interface and robust features, Cinema 4D is a popular choice among professionals. It's a paid software, but it offers a free trial.
- Adobe After Effects: While primarily a motion graphics and visual effects software, After Effects can also be used to create simple 3D logos using its 3D layer features. It's part of the Adobe Creative Suite, so if you already have a subscription, it's a convenient option.
- Adobe Photoshop: Photoshop is the leading image editing software, and while it is a raster based platform, it has the ability to create simple 3D logos. You can also use it to create textures and maps to import into 3D programs. It's part of the Adobe Creative Suite, so if you already have a subscription, it's a convenient option.
- Online 3D Logo Makers: Several online tools offer pre-designed templates and easy-to-use interfaces for creating 3D logos. These are great for beginners who need a quick and simple solution. Examples include Placeit, Canva, and DesignEvo.
- Install Blender: Download and install Blender from the official website.
- Create Basic Shapes: Use Blender's tools to create the basic shapes of your logo. This might involve using cubes, spheres, cylinders, or custom curves.
- Extrude and Bevel: Extrude the shapes to give them depth and use beveling to round the edges for a more polished look.
- Add Details: Add any additional details or elements to your logo. This could include text, patterns, or intricate designs.
- Apply Materials and Textures: Use Blender's material editor to add colors, textures, and finishes to your logo. Experiment with different settings to achieve the desired look.
- Set Up Lighting: Proper lighting is crucial for making your 3D logo look realistic. Add lights to your scene and adjust their position and intensity to highlight the logo's features.
- Configure Render Settings: Adjust the render settings to ensure high-quality output. Choose a resolution and frame rate that are suitable for your needs.
- Render the Animation: Render your logo as a video or image sequence. If you're animating the logo, render it as a video file (e.g., MP4) or an image sequence (e.g., PNG frames).
- Open Alight Motion: Launch Alight Motion on your mobile device.
- Create a New Project: Start a new project and import the video or image sequence of your 3D logo.
- Position and Scale: Position and scale the logo as needed within your Alight Motion project.
- Add Effects: Enhance your logo further by adding effects in Alight Motion. This could include glows, shadows, or color adjustments.
- Keep it Simple: A simple and clean logo is more memorable and versatile. Avoid overcrowding your logo with too many details.
- Use Appropriate Colors: Choose colors that align with your brand identity and evoke the right emotions.
- Pay Attention to Typography: If your logo includes text, choose a font that is legible and complements the overall design.
- Consider the Animation: If you're animating your logo, make sure the animation is smooth and visually appealing.
- Get Feedback: Share your logo design with others and get their feedback. Constructive criticism can help you improve your logo.

Why Use a 3D Logo in Your Alight Motion Edits?
3D logos offer a depth and visual interest that simple 2D logos can't match. They add a sense of realism and sophistication to your edits, making them more engaging for viewers. In the context of Alight Motion, which is a powerful mobile editing tool, integrating a well-designed 3D logo can make your content stand out on platforms like YouTube, Instagram, and TikTok.
First and foremost, 3D logos add a professional touch to your videos. Imagine you're creating a tutorial, a promotional video, or even just a fun edit. A 3D logo acts as a visual signature, reinforcing your brand identity and making your content instantly recognizable. This is particularly crucial in a crowded online space where viewers are bombarded with content. A unique and well-crafted logo helps you cut through the noise and leave a lasting impression.
Moreover, 3D logos can enhance storytelling. They can be animated in creative ways to introduce your content, transition between scenes, or serve as an outro. The added dimension allows for more dynamic and eye-catching animations. For example, you could have your logo rotate, zoom in, or morph into different shapes, adding an element of surprise and delight for your audience. This kind of visual flair can significantly improve viewer retention and engagement.
Furthermore, using a 3D logo shows a commitment to quality. It communicates that you've invested time and effort into creating polished and professional content. This can build trust with your audience and encourage them to take your content more seriously. Whether you're a content creator, a small business owner, or a marketing professional, a 3D logo can help you establish credibility and authority in your niche.
Another advantage is the versatility of 3D logos. Once you've created a 3D logo, you can use it across various platforms and media. Whether it's your YouTube channel, your Instagram profile, or your website, a consistent logo reinforces your brand identity and makes it easier for people to recognize and remember you. This consistency is key to building a strong and cohesive brand image.
